  5. 2Flyguys

    One meal at a time...

    one of the biggest mistakes people make with the band is treating it like their on a diet and not eating things that taste good....just bcuz it tastes good doesnt mean its unhealthy...i personally would not eat a piece of pizza either...but u can put spaghetti sauce and melt a piece of cheese over ur chicken...i'm not saying to eat all out junk food...but dont make urself misreable either...there is a healthy way of eating ALMOST anything u ate b4 u were banded...when people c my loss...they think i didnt eat at all or i've been living of nothing but celery...not true at all...i cut calories when i can...but not flavor...if i'm craving something i may have to alter it to an extent...but i find something 2 satify it.

  8. 2Flyguys

    Problems with tummy sag?

    have u asked ur insurance about covering a panniculectomy???? a panniculectomy and a tummy tuck are 2 different procedures and insurance will usually cover a panni...which is the removal of the excess saggy skin...but there is no pulling of the muscles or tucking...i recently had a panniculectomy and a mini tuck...and so far i'm very happy with the results...exercise may or may not help...due to ur age unfortunately u may not b able to tighten that skin up with exercise...i exercise my butt off and it made no difference when it came to the saggy skin...it had to be surgically removed...do not b discouraged from exercising...bcuz it has done wonders with other other parts of my body and does increase loss and inches...but truth be told for SOME people u can exercise till ur blue in the face...that saggy skin is going to stay saggy...i have pics posted of what my panniculectomy and mini tuck look like..if ur interested...
